package org.apache.hadoop.yarn.server.nodemanager.containermanager.localizer;
import java.io.Serializable;
import java.util.Collections;
import java.util.Comparator;
import java.util.Iterator;
import java.util.Map;
import java.util.SortedMap;
import java.util.TreeMap;
import org.apache.hadoop.yarn.server.nodemanager.DeletionService;
/**
* A class responsible for cleaning the PUBLIC and PRIVATE local caches on a
* node manager.
*/
class LocalCacheCleaner {
private long currentSize;
private final long targetSize;
private final DeletionService delService;
private final SortedMap<LocalizedResource, LocalResourcesTracker> resourceMap;
LocalCacheCleaner(DeletionService delService, long targetSize) {
this(delService, targetSize, new LRUComparator());
}
LocalCacheCleaner(DeletionService delService, long targetSize,
Comparator<? super LocalizedResource> cmp) {
this(delService, targetSize,
new TreeMap<LocalizedResource, LocalResourcesTracker>(cmp));
}
LocalCacheCleaner(DeletionService delService, long targetSize,
SortedMap<LocalizedResource, LocalResourcesTracker> resourceMap) {
this.resourceMap = resourceMap;
this.delService = delService;
this.targetSize = targetSize;
}
/**
* Adds resources from the passed LocalResourceTracker that are candidates for
* deletion from the cache.
*
* @param newTracker add all resources being tracked by the passed
* LocalResourcesTracker to the LocalCacheCleaner.
*/
public void addResources(LocalResourcesTracker newTracker) {
for (LocalizedResource resource : newTracker) {
currentSize += resource.getSize();
if (resource.getRefCount() > 0) {
// Do not delete resources that are still in use
continue;
}
resourceMap.put(resource, newTracker);
}
}
/**
* Delete resources from the cache in the sorted order generated by the
* Comparator used to construct this class.
*
* @return stats about what was cleaned up during this call of cleanCache
*/
public LocalCacheCleanerStats cleanCache() {
LocalCacheCleanerStats stats = new LocalCacheCleanerStats(currentSize);
for (Iterator<Map.Entry<LocalizedResource, LocalResourcesTracker>> i =
resourceMap.entrySet().iterator();
currentSize - stats.totalDelSize > targetSize && i.hasNext();) {
Map.Entry<LocalizedResource, LocalResourcesTracker> rsrc = i.next();
LocalizedResource resource = rsrc.getKey();
LocalResourcesTracker tracker = rsrc.getValue();
if (tracker.remove(resource, delService)) {
stats.incDelSize(tracker.getUser(), resource.getSize());
}
}
this.resourceMap.clear();
return stats;
}
static class LocalCacheCleanerStats {
private final Map<String, Long> userDelSizes = new TreeMap<String, Long>();
private final long cacheSizeBeforeClean;
private long totalDelSize;
private long publicDelSize;
private long privateDelSize;
LocalCacheCleanerStats(long cacheSizeBeforeClean) {
this.cacheSizeBeforeClean = cacheSizeBeforeClean;
}
void incDelSize(String user, long delSize) {
totalDelSize += delSize;
if (user == null) {
publicDelSize += delSize;
} else {
privateDelSize += delSize;
Long userDel = userDelSizes.get(user);
if (userDel != null) {
userDel += delSize;
userDelSizes.put(user, userDel);
} else {
userDelSizes.put(user, delSize);
}
}
}
Map<String, Long> getUserDelSizes() {
return Collections.unmodifiableMap(userDelSizes);
}
long getCacheSizeBeforeClean() {
return cacheSizeBeforeClean;
}
long getTotalDelSize() {
return totalDelSize;
}
long getPublicDelSize() {
return publicDelSize;
}
long getPrivateDelSize() {
return privateDelSize;
}
@Override
public String toString() {
StringBuilder sb = new StringBuilder();
sb.append("Cache Size Before Clean: ").append(cacheSizeBeforeClean)
.append(", ");
sb.append("Total Deleted: ").append(totalDelSize).append(", ");
sb.append("Public Deleted: ").append(publicDelSize).append(", ");
sb.append("Private Deleted: ").append(privateDelSize);
return sb.toString();
}
public String toStringDetailed() {
StringBuilder sb = new StringBuilder();
sb.append(this.toString());
sb.append(", Private Deleted Detail: {");
for (Map.Entry<String, Long> e : userDelSizes.entrySet()) {
sb.append(" ").append(e.getKey()).append(":").append(e.getValue());
}
sb.append(" }");
return sb.toString();
}
}
private static class LRUComparator implements Comparator<LocalizedResource>,
Serializable {
private static final long serialVersionUID = 7034380228434701685L;
public int compare(LocalizedResource r1, LocalizedResource r2) {
long ret = r1.getTimestamp() - r2.getTimestamp();
if (0 == ret) {
return System.identityHashCode(r1) - System.identityHashCode(r2);
}
return ret > 0 ? 1 : -1;
}
}
}
